fre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

畢業(yè)設(shè)計(jì)---基于單片機(jī)的電子時(shí)鐘設(shè)計(jì)-畢業(yè)設(shè)計(jì)-文庫吧資料

2025-01-27 04:46本頁面
  

【正文】 文 附錄 B:程序清單 23 SETB 0AH 。 TIME1: JNB 0BH,TIME2 MOV A,31H CJNE A,37H,TIME2 MOV A,32H CJNE A,38H,TIME2 SETB 08H 。定時(shí)比較程序 。調(diào)定時(shí)比較程序 MOV A,31H CJNE A,3CH,$+5 SJMP $+5 LJMP OUTT0 MOV 31H,00H INC 32H MOV A,32H CJNE A,18H,$+6 LJMP $+6 LJMP OUTT0 MOV 32H,00H INC 33H MOV 30H, 02H 。重裝初值(高 8 位修正值) SETB TR0 DJNZ R4, $+5 。重裝初值(低 8 位修正值) MOV A,4CH ADDC A,TH0 。TL=06H,TH=4CH ADD A,TL0 。計(jì)時(shí)程序 。50MS 定 時(shí)初值( T0 計(jì)時(shí)用) MOV TH0,4CH MOV TL1,00H MOV TH1,4CH SETB EA SETB ET0 瀘州職業(yè)技術(shù)學(xué)院畢業(yè)論文 附錄 B:程序清單 19 SETB TR0 MOV R4,14H START1: LCALL DISPLAY LCALL KEY JB ,$+6 DATE1: LCALL DATE JB ,$+6 TIMEA: LCALL TIME JB ,$+6 SETTIME1: LCALL SETTIME JB ,$+6 JNB 0EH,$+6 。20H,21H 標(biāo)志用 CLEARA: MOV R0,00H INC R0 DJNZ R7,CLEARA CLR CLR CLR MOV SP,50H MOV 33H,01H MOV 34H,0AH MOV 35H,07H MOV TMOD,11H 。 ORG 0020H START: MOV R0,20H 。 瀘州職業(yè)技術(shù)學(xué)院畢業(yè)論文 附錄 A:實(shí)驗(yàn)板原理圖 17 附錄 A:實(shí)驗(yàn)板原理圖 瀘州職業(yè)技術(shù)學(xué)院畢業(yè)論文 附錄 B:程序清單 18 附錄 B:程序清單 ORG 0000H LJMP START ORG 000BH LJMP INTT0 ORG 001BH LJMP INTT1 。 在設(shè)計(jì) 過程 中,指導(dǎo)老師 xxx 老師 給予了我很大幫助 ,李老師 對(duì)設(shè)計(jì)中出現(xiàn)的 問題作了及時(shí)講解和耐心指導(dǎo), 使 我的 設(shè)計(jì)得以順利完成。 由于本人水平有限,文中 難免出現(xiàn)錯(cuò)誤與 不足 之處 ,懇請(qǐng)各位老師批評(píng)指正 。 在設(shè)計(jì)中,我積極查閱資料,細(xì)心鉆研各個(gè)細(xì)節(jié),完成了 多功能時(shí)鐘的開發(fā)與調(diào)試 ,也讓我們明白了在設(shè)計(jì)中考慮問題應(yīng)該全面 。 本次設(shè)計(jì)主要涉及了 單片機(jī)原理及接口技術(shù) 的相關(guān)知識(shí) 和匯編語言 編程的諸多要領(lǐng)。由于時(shí)間原因,沒能實(shí)現(xiàn)這兩部分。經(jīng)試驗(yàn)驗(yàn)證,滿足設(shè)計(jì)要求。 待程序調(diào)試成功后即可燒寫到實(shí)驗(yàn)板上,讓其運(yùn)行,至此,完成系統(tǒng)調(diào)試。當(dāng)然,有些錯(cuò)誤軟件仿真不容易發(fā)現(xiàn),這就得把編譯得到二進(jìn)制代碼或十六進(jìn)制代碼下載到實(shí)驗(yàn)板上運(yùn)行(用 Easy 51Pro 下載軟件,與實(shí)驗(yàn)板相配的下載軟件。編譯成功后則可進(jìn)行軟件仿真,仿真可單 步運(yùn)行,也可連續(xù)運(yùn)行。用匯編語言編好程序后,先編譯,把匯編語言編譯成二進(jìn)制代碼和十六進(jìn)制代碼。在與主程序銜接時(shí),主程序和各子程序也需作相應(yīng)的改動(dòng),以便與子程序更好的銜接,特別是顯示子程序需作較大改動(dòng),以便對(duì)不同內(nèi)容進(jìn)行顯示。 瀘州職業(yè)技術(shù)學(xué)院畢業(yè)論文 系統(tǒng)調(diào)試 14 5 系統(tǒng)調(diào)試 該時(shí)鐘程序的功能模塊先后實(shí)現(xiàn)的順序?yàn)椋褐鞒绦颉鷷r(shí)間模塊→顯示模塊→鍵盤模塊→時(shí)間設(shè)定及其顯示模塊→日期及其顯示模塊→日期設(shè)定及其顯示模塊→ 定時(shí)及其顯示模塊→定時(shí)設(shè)定及其顯示模塊→定時(shí)提示音及與顯示相沖突的協(xié)調(diào)模塊。為解決此問題,可增加鎖存器,采用靜態(tài)顯示;也可增加一語音芯片,既可解決此問題,也可把定時(shí)音換成音樂或語音提示,或增加其它功能,使系統(tǒng)功能更強(qiáng)。本系統(tǒng)以 5Hz 的速度連續(xù)加 1,這樣能快速對(duì)時(shí)間、日期、定時(shí)進(jìn)行設(shè)定。 實(shí)現(xiàn)連續(xù)加 1 先判斷鍵是否松開,若松開,則只執(zhí)行一次加 1 程序段,進(jìn)行單次加 1;若未松開則連續(xù)執(zhí)行加 1 程序段,實(shí)現(xiàn)連續(xù)加 1。 實(shí)現(xiàn)閃動(dòng)設(shè)定 閃動(dòng)可選用段碼送 00H 實(shí)現(xiàn),也可禁止當(dāng)前位顯示,選通位 送 0 實(shí)現(xiàn)。但該外接晶振電路的晶振頻率可調(diào),可能出現(xiàn)誤差,所以實(shí)際不是這個(gè)值。 程序初始化 程序初始化時(shí) , 清相應(yīng)內(nèi)存單元 ( 20H~ 4FH 共 48 個(gè)單元 ), 送時(shí)間 ( 00時(shí) 00 分 00 秒 ) 、日期 ( 07 年 10 月 01 日 ) 初值 , 送定時(shí)器 T0、 T1 初值 , TH0= TH1=4CH, TL0= TL1=00H, 特殊寄存器 ( SP=50H、 TMOD=11H) 值等。定時(shí)設(shè)定時(shí),把時(shí)鐘的秒位換成定時(shí)標(biāo)志位,“ 00”為當(dāng)路定時(shí)關(guān),“ 01”為當(dāng)路定時(shí)開,流程圖與時(shí)鐘設(shè)定程序相似。流程圖如圖 46 所示。 時(shí)鐘設(shè)定子程序模塊的實(shí)現(xiàn) 當(dāng)設(shè)定時(shí)間時(shí),斷開 T0 中斷,秒單元清 0,進(jìn)入時(shí)、分單元設(shè)定。計(jì)時(shí)中斷流程圖如圖 43 所示。當(dāng)前位到設(shè)定數(shù)值時(shí)寫 0 或 1,下一位加 1。 圖 42 主程序流程圖 瀘州職業(yè)技術(shù)學(xué)院畢業(yè)論文 系統(tǒng)軟件設(shè)計(jì) 11 計(jì)時(shí)子程序模塊的實(shí)現(xiàn) 當(dāng) T0 中斷時(shí),執(zhí)行本程序,因 T0 設(shè)為 50 毫秒中斷,故中 斷 20 次為 1 秒。 圖 41 程序各模塊方框圖 主程序模塊設(shè)計(jì) 整個(gè)程序進(jìn)行模塊化設(shè)計(jì),主程序只需調(diào)用相應(yīng)的程序即可。 瀘州職業(yè)技術(shù)學(xué)院畢業(yè)論文 系統(tǒng)軟件設(shè)計(jì) 10 實(shí)現(xiàn)時(shí)鐘程序設(shè)計(jì)步驟 系統(tǒng)采用模塊化結(jié)構(gòu),主程序只需調(diào)用各個(gè)子程序模塊即可實(shí)現(xiàn)相應(yīng)功能。計(jì)數(shù) 20 次可以用軟件 實(shí)現(xiàn),對(duì)定時(shí)器溢出次數(shù)進(jìn)行計(jì)數(shù),計(jì)滿 20 次即為 1 秒。 瀘州職業(yè)技術(shù)學(xué)院畢業(yè)論文 系統(tǒng)軟件設(shè)計(jì) 9 4 系統(tǒng)軟件設(shè)計(jì) 數(shù)據(jù)單元分配 數(shù)據(jù)存儲(chǔ)單元分配 數(shù)據(jù)存儲(chǔ)單元分配如下表所示: 項(xiàng)目 秒 分 時(shí) 日 月 年 存儲(chǔ)單元 30H 31H 32H 33H 34H 35H 項(xiàng)目 定時(shí) 1:開關(guān) 定時(shí) 1:分 定時(shí) 1:時(shí) 定時(shí) 2:開關(guān) 定時(shí) 2:分 定時(shí) 2:時(shí) 存儲(chǔ)單元 36H 37H 38H 39H 3AH 3BH 項(xiàng)目 定時(shí) 3:開關(guān) 定時(shí) 3:分 定時(shí) 3:時(shí) 存顯示首地址 堆棧起始單元 存儲(chǔ)單元 3CH 3DH 3EH 3FH 50H 標(biāo)志位單元分配 標(biāo)志位單元( 20H)分配如下表所示: 位單元 項(xiàng)目 位單元 項(xiàng)目 01H 2 位數(shù)碼管閃爍標(biāo)志位 08H 定時(shí) 1 顯示標(biāo) 志位 02H 09H 定時(shí) 2 顯示標(biāo)志位 03H 4 位數(shù)碼管閃爍標(biāo)志位 0AH 定時(shí) 3 顯示標(biāo)志位 04H 0BH 定時(shí) 1 響鈴標(biāo)志位 05H 6 位數(shù)碼管顯示標(biāo)志位 0CH 定時(shí) 2 響鈴標(biāo)志位 06H 0DH 定時(shí) 3 響鈴標(biāo)志位 07H 日期顯示標(biāo)志位 0EH 總響鈴標(biāo)志位 計(jì)時(shí)時(shí)鐘實(shí)現(xiàn)的基本方法 時(shí)鐘的最小計(jì)時(shí)單位是秒,使用定時(shí)器的方式 1,最大的定時(shí)時(shí)間也只能達(dá)到 131 毫秒。此電路用于產(chǎn)生定時(shí)器提示音。 SPEAKER 與 口相連,當(dāng) SPEAKER 輸出高電平時(shí)蜂鳴器不響,而 SPEAKER 輸出低電平時(shí)蜂鳴器發(fā)出響聲。 圖 36 數(shù)碼顯示電路
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1